The Benefits of Massage Therapy


1. Reduced Stress and Anxiety


Massage therapy is proven to have a positive impact on stress levels, as it helps release endorphins (the body's natural "feel-good" chemical). It can also lower the stress hormone cortisol, promoting a sense of well-being and relaxation. Regular massage sessions can significantly reduce anxiety, leading to improved mental health and clarity.


2. Relief from Musculoskeletal Pain and Tension


One of the primary reasons people seek massage therapy is to alleviate pain and discomfort in the muscles and joints. Massage can help increase blood flow and circulation, facilitating the healing process for injured or overworked muscles. Additionally, the skilled hands of a professional massage therapist can identify and target specific areas of tension, relieving pain and promoting relaxation.


3. Improved Sleep Quality


Poor sleep quality can lead to a host of health problems, including fatigue, difficulty concentrating, and weakened immune system function. Massage therapy can help improve sleep by promoting relaxation and reducing stress levels. Many people report a better night's sleep after a massage session, leading to increased energy levels and improved overall well-being.


4. Enhanced Athletic Performance and Recovery


Athletes, both professional and amateur, can benefit greatly from massage therapy. Regular massage sessions can improve flexibility, range of motion, and overall muscle function, ultimately enhancing athletic performance. Additionally, massage can help decrease muscle soreness and inflammation, promoting faster recovery time between workouts.


5. Increased Immune System Function


Massage can stimulate the lymphatic system to remove toxins from the body and promote the flow of lymphatic fluid, which is vital for a healthy immune system. By increasing circulation and lymphatic drainage, massage can help the body better defend against illness and infection.


6. Promote Overall Wellness


In addition to the physical benefits, massage can also have positive effects on mental and emotional wellness. Regular massage sessions can lead to improved mood, heightened relaxation, and increased mindfulness. These benefits can lead to a better sense of overall well-being, which can positively impact other areas of life, such as work and relationships.
